The KEEN Men's Targhee 3 Low Height Waterproof Hiking Shoes in Triple Black offer a blend of protection, support, and comfort that makes them ideal for outdoor enthusiasts. Built with a waterproof and breathable KEEN.DRY membrane, these shoes keep your feet dry while allowing moisture to escape. The robust construction features a bruise plate for protection against uneven terrain and a high abrasion rubber toe guard for increased durability, ensuring you can tackle rocky trails without concern.

When it comes to hiking shoes, comfort and durability are non-negotiable. The KEEN Men's Targhee 3 excels in both areas. Its waterproof capability is backed by the KEEN.DRY membrane, which means wet conditions won’t hinder your adventures. Additionally, the cushioned footbed and heel cradle provide stability, making every step a breeze.
In terms of traction, the advanced rubber outsole holds its ground on muddy trails or rocky outcrops, thanks to the strategically placed 4mm multi-directional lugs. Whether you're navigating through streams or steep inclines, these shoes perform exceptionally well.
One aspect worth mentioning is the fit. KEEN's Original Fit allows your toes ample room to spread out, which prevents discomfort during long hikes. However, first-time users may find them slightly stiff at first, necessitating a brief break-in period.
Maintaining these shoes is straightforward; a quick brush down after your hikes will keep them looking fresh. For tougher stains, a dedicated leather cleaner will ensure they remain in great condition. I previously wore out a pair of keen utility shoes. Put over 2000 miles(off-road @230+ lbs, 3 years old) on them before they started to blow out. As a result of that success I decided to buy another pair of keens. I determined that I needed a stiffer sole (rock bruises,etc) than the other pair so I opted for the target 3 low height waterproof hiking shoes. The initial fit was a bit stiff, a bit uncomfortable, and required break in. It took about 30 miles of hiking before I felt as comfortable as my utility shoe. That said I wouldn't let that stop you. I am ordering another pair for casual wear because I like them so much. Another thing is that I've been hiking through wet, nasty slushy snow and the waterproofing has been great. For the price --> I give Five stars 🌟🌟🌟🌟🌟 and two thumbs up👍👍.Note: I have only put about 150 miles of cattle trail hiking on this pair of shoes.
